R = V/I

V= IR

I= V/R

 

it depends what kind of circuit it is, if its a series or parallel. with resistors in series you just add their resistances together.

 

R(total) = R1 + R2 + R3... etc.

 

for resistors in parallel:-

 

1/R(total) = 1/R(1) + 1/R(2) + 1/R(3)

 

so if R1 = 8 ohms

and R2 = 8 ohms

and R3 = 4 ohms

 

1/R(total) = 1/8 + 1/8 +1/4 = 1/2

 

1/2 is the reciprical so flip it over to get 2/1 and therefore the total resistance = 2 ohms.

Do you know what 'equivalent resistance' mean?

 

It's used when you have a circuit with multiple components; the resistance they have is equivalent to having a single resistor of that value.
